“…Since IIP is calculated on the basis of real activity, it can mimic business cycle features of an economy. There have been studies which show synchronicity between industrial output data and real GDP‐based business cycles (e.g., Marczak & Gómez, 2017). Though most of earlier studies employed the Hodrick–Prescott time series filter for extraction of cyclical components, it has been criticized for its arbitrary choice of the smoothing parameter.…”
